Bella paid little attention to the fact that she really had no clue where she was, let alone where she was running. Instead she focused on the feeling of her muscles as she put each leg in front of her. She tried not to think about the conversation that had just taken place, but sometimes her mind refused to listen to her heart.

She could hear the steady sound of her breathing and of her feet hitting the pavement which somehow helped to ease her nerves. Looking around her, she realized, she recognized the park from one she had gone to as a child while visiting Charlie. The thought made her sad that she would never be able to share this with her child.

She ran harder.

Taking the first path she found, she ran on instinct. It wasn't until she stopped; stooped over and breathing heavily that she realized where she was. Taking a deep breath she quickly made her way to the door and knocked. The feeling was foreign, but she knew that she couldn't just walk in, not anymore anyways.

"Well, hey Bells," Charlie stated looking at his daughter for a moment before moving out of the way, allowing her to enter.

"Hey Dad," Bella stated brushing her sweat covered hair out of her face and entering the place she had once called home. She was instantly assaulted with memories, ones that she would rather forget.

"So what is with the impromptu visit?" Charlie questioned sounding more concerned than he would normally let on to being.

"I was hoping," Bella replied "that some of my old sweats and stuff were in my room. I could really use a change of clothes."

"Well if they were in your room," Charlie responded heading towards the living room "then I am sure they are probably still there."

Bella let out a gentle sigh as she scanned the living room her eyes meeting her fathers. "Thanks Dad," Bella stated.

"No problem, Bells." Charlie replied his eyes veering back to the baseball game on the television. "Let me know if you need anything else."

"Ok," Bella replied making her way quickly up the stairs and into her old bedroom; happily surprised that she did not trip on the way up. She tried not to let out a shriek when she noticed a figure lying on her bed.

"So," Alice stated flipping something so quickly in her hand Bella wasn't sure what it was "what did my idiotic brother do this time?"

A soft laugh escaped Bella's lips as she looked at the very perturbed expression her friends face. "I have a feeling you already know but are just appeasing me by asking."

"Actually," Alice stated a scowl present on her face "I have no idea. Your future was all clear and pretty, completely perfect and in line. Then you left the motel with him. Now it's all fuzzy again!" This comment caused the girls normally cheerful facade to fall and her scowl to deepen.

"Alice," Bella stated watching the item zoom up and down "I have no idea what is in your hand but you are making me dizzy!"

"Sorry," Alice replied snatching the object out of midair and quickly shoving it into her pocket.

"Anyways as I was saying, what did he do!?" Alice asked.

"Nothing," Bella stated plopping down on her old bed next to the girl and letting out a huge sigh. "That's the problem."

Alice gave the girl a knowing look for a second before replying "I told everyone you never stopped loving him. That if he would quit being stubborn and just give in on this one thing life would be easier for us all. No one listens to the psychic though!" The girl pouted for a moment before continuing.

"I am sorry Bella, not because you are my best friend but because you are my sister. I never pictured the things you would go through or I would have put my foot down a lot sooner. If my brother wasn't so damn stubborn we wouldn't be in this predicament!"

"So," Bella asked choosing to completely ignore the girl's comments "what were you playing with, exactly?"

"OH these," Alice stated holding up a set of keys in her hand and twiddling them back and forth "nothing you need to bother with, Bella. Better not to be an accessory."

"An accessory to what?" Bella asked hesitantly "Those are not your car keys Alice."

"Well," Alice stated smiling softly "these just happen to be the keys to Edward's Vanquish."

"Hitting a little low aren't we Alice?" Bella asked softly knowing how much the car meant to Edward.

"What I haven't decided what I am going to do to it, yet! Better to torture him with visions of what I could do and then make a decision. Plus I have the key, that's all that really matters."

A soft chuckle escaped Bella's lips. "Remind me not to cross you!" Bella replied.

"Yeah well," Alice stated hoping up "maybe my brother should make up his damn mind! I am tired of getting my hopes up when I have visions of you changed, only to have everything go fuzzy hours later." She paced quickly back and forth across the room, a blur to Bella.

"Wait a minute, WHAT?" Bella asked her head whipping back and forth as she tried to keep up with the pixie. "What are you talking about Alice?" Bella asked confused

"Nothing you need to concern yourself with Bella," Alice stated stopping for a moment to look at the girl "you look like you could use a shower and a change of clothes."

As if on cue a bag dropped on the bed in front of her. "I took the liberty of shopping for you." Alice stated.

"Of course you did," Bella replied rolling her eyes slightly.

"What are sisters for?" Alice asked.

"Apparently for buying ridiculously expensive clothes" Bella stated holding up the sweatpants and wrinkling her nose. "Do I want to know how much these cost?"

"Probably not," Alice stated shrugging before continuing "the rest is in your motel room."

"The rest?" Bella asked.

"Of course," Alice stated calmly "you can't just wear sweats."

"Heaven forbid." Bella stated rolling her eyes again.

"You will thank me later!" Alice stated.

"I'm sure I probably will," Bella replied grabbing her stuff and making her way down the hall to the bathroom.

"Trust me, I know all!" Alice hollered after her.

Who was she to argue?
